About the Insurance industry
The insurance industry encompasses companies that underwrite, distribute, and manage risk-based financial products across personal and commercial lines, including life, home, pet, and business insurance. The vertical spans traditional carriers and brokerages alongside insurtech firms that apply technology, data science, and AI to modernize underwriting, claims processing, policy comparison, and customer acquisition. Specialty niches such as package tracking insurance and embedded coverage models are also part of this landscape.
Creator & content work in Insurance
Content and marketing roles in insurance range from simplifying complex policy concepts for consumer-facing audiences to producing B2B thought leadership aimed at brokers and enterprise buyers. Writers, designers, and strategists work on educational blog content, SEO-driven comparison guides, explainer videos, email nurture campaigns, and social content that builds trust in a traditionally low-engagement category. Insurtech companies in particular invest heavily in content that demystifies coverage, drives digital acquisition, and differentiates tech-forward products from legacy incumbents, making strong editorial, UX writing, and data storytelling skills especially valued.
